    If you are looking for a spacious, slightly rambling and characterful village home that you can make your own, then this property is well worth considering. Over the past several years, the current owners have gradually worked their way through some of the rooms, but the ground floor living room and bedrooms now need a fresh touch. In fact, the ground floor bedrooms could be used as additional reception rooms, so there is a good deal of flexibility.

    Ground Floor

    The old double doors open directly into the living room, where there is a chimney breast and access to a large store room.

    Beyond the living room, there are two double bedrooms, one of which could be used as a dining room or additional living room.

    The kitchen has recently been refitted and contains a wood-burning stove. There is plenty of room for a dining table and a side door opens onto the ground floor patio. Additional store room.

    Ground floor shower room.

    First Floor

    On the first floor, there are three large bedrooms and all have been recently refurbished. The main bedroom has an ensuite shower room. Family bathroom.

    Top Floor

    At the top of the stairs, there is a utility area with space and plumbing for a washing machine. Door to a recently redone roof terrace that has  beautiful views over the village towards the Sierra Nevada mountains - a lovely sunny spot.

    In summary, this is a deceptively large village house in which a fair amount of work has been done but there is still room for further enhancement.
